I keep fingernail polish in my toolbox also. I just get one of my wife's mistakes when she gets the wrong color. It is usefull for marking things, as well as an effective "locktite" replacement on screws. It does work for that! It can also be used a a protective coating on small parts to prevent rust and corrosion.
